Race Different - Racer for the Mac

Email Archives
December 8, 1999
Following the critical and commercial success of Star Wars: Episode I Racer for the PC and the Nintendo 64, LucasArts Entertainment Company has brought the game to the Macintosh platform. Star Wars: Racer allows players to take control of the blindingly fast, jet-propelled Podracers featured in the Boonta Eve Classic race in Star Wars Episode I The Phantom Menace.

Despite the detailed replication of exciting movie sequences and simulated speeds of up to 600 miles per hour, the Macintosh version of Racer will run on the popular iMac and iBook product lines without requiring additional 3D upgrades.

"The Mac platform offers a tremendous opportunity for developers, and we're thrilled that LucasArts is bringing their cool products to the Mac," says Tony Lee, senior director of Worldwide Markets for Apple. "With Apple hardware such as iMac and Power Macintosh G4 optimized for gaming, we strongly believe our game-hungry customers will turn out in force to own a copy of Star Wars: Episode I Racer."
